Ruth Amelia Withers

March 24, 1919 — April 7, 2019

Ruth Amelia Withers, 100, of Red Wing, died Sunday morning, April 7, 2019, surrounded by her loving family. She was born and delivered, by her maternal grandmother, on March 24, 1919, at 619 Plum Street in Red Wing to Axel and Caroline (Schuetz) Olson. She graduated from Red Wing Central High School in 1937. On May 12, 1945, she was united in marriage to Millard "Canary" Withers. During the World War II years she worked at Brown and Bigelow in St. Paul and was employed by JC Penny in Red Wing for many years. Millard died on March 26, 1987. She was a member of St. Paul's Lutheran Church, Red Wing Golf Club, and a past member of the Order of Eastern Star serving as Worthy Matron in 1959.

She is survived by her four children, Richard (Rhonda) Withers of Champlin, James (Janet ) Withers of Gambrills, Maryland, Thomas (Denise) Withers of Red Wing and Connie Boline of Rochester; seven grandchildren, 13 great grandchildren and several nieces and nephews. She was preceded in death by her husband; two sisters, Margaret Todd and Louise Bearson; infant grandson and one son-in-law, Charles Boline.
